Combination Chemotherapy (FLAC) Combined With Granulocyte-Macrophage Colony Stimulating Factor in Locally Advanced and Metastatic Breast Cancer

- Brief Summary
To evaluate a dose intensive chemotherapy regimen for the treatment of locally advanced and metastatic breast cancer using granulocyte-macrophage colony-stimulating factor (GM-CSF) to ameliorate chemotherapy-induced toxicity. Combination chemotherapy consists of Flurouricil, Leucovorin, Adriamycin, and Cytoxan (FLAC) which will be given every 21 days for 10 cycles. This protocol will replace the phase I study of this regimen (MB-232/88-C-0207) which found the MTD of this regimen to be at the first dose level. This is a phase II study to determine response rates of this regimen in advanced breast cancer.
